Evidence-Based Approaches for Online Therapy
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) helps people clarify their values and learn to accept difficult thoughts and feelings while committing to meaningful actions. It is useful for stress, anxiety, depression, and life transitions where avoidance has become a barrier to living fully. Attachment-Based Therapy focuses on patterns formed in relationships and how early bonds influence current connections; it supports healing around trust, intimacy, abandonment, and family dynamics.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) helps clients identify and shift unhelpful thoughts and behaviors through practical exercises and skill-building, making it effective for anxiety, mood difficulties, and coping with everyday stressors.
